Keil MDK is a complete software development solution for creating and debugging embedded applications forCortex-M-based microcontrollers. The µVision IDE provides a world-class experience for Cortex-M-based development.

The µVision IDE combines project management, run-time environment, build facilities, source code editing, and program debugging in a single powerful environment

Arm Keil Studio for VS Code is an integrated development environment (IDE) extension that allows developers to work on Arm-based microcontrollers and processors directly within Microsoft's Visual Studio Code (VS Code) environment.

Arm Functional Safety Run-time System (FuSa RTS) is a complete offering of embedded software components qualified for use in the safety-critical applications such as automotive, medical and industrial systems.

The MDK Middleware provides royalty-free, tightly-coupled middleware components that are specifically designed for communication peripherals in microcontrollers.

A ULINK debug adapter connects your PC's USB port to your target system (via JTAG or a similar debug interface) and allows you to debug, trace and analyze embedded programs running on the target hardware.

Keil PK166 development tools support the Infineon C166, XC166, XE166, XC2000 and ST10 microcontroller families. The μVision IDE and debugger interfaces to the Infineon DAVE code generation tool and various debug solutions.

Keil PK51 is the industry-standard toolchain for all 8051-compatible devices. it supports classic 8051, Dallas 390, NXP MX, extended 8051 variants as well as C251 devices. The μVision IDE and debugger interfaces to the Infineon DAVE code generation tool.
